Sydney’s Graphitype Printing Services is auctioning off excess plant and equipment following its recent acquisition by Dominion Print Group

Dominion bought the 30-year old commercial print business Graphitype last month from retiring co-owners/directors Dave and Kath Morris.

Ascent Partners, the sales agent for the deal, has announced an online auction for the excess Graphitype plant and equipment will begin on February 8 and run through until February 10.

The auction includes a ‘very highly specified’ Heidelberg CD Six colour Speedmaster 2004 model (pictured) which has been on Heidelberg’s Preventative Maintenance Agreement (PMA) all its life. “As the Graphitype business will be moving into Dominion’s premises, an opportunity also exists for parties who may be looking to relocate into a purpose-built printing facility,” says Rasmussen. “A good commercial property lease is available from around March 2017 in Kings Park (1,975 square metres of factory including 314 square metres of office space).

“In most M&A activity there seems to be excess equipment to sell and we think offering an Online Auction, like this one, will provide us with the ability to provide a full one-stop shop and dispose of equipment quickly and efficiently and with a good return.”
